The Chicago Bears have confirmed that linebacker T.J. Edwards and rookie left tackle Ozzy Trapilo will miss the remainder of the season due to injuries sustained during their recent wild-card playoff victory
against the Green Bay Packers. Edwards suffered a fractured left fibula after an awkward step on a Green Bay player's foot, while Trapilo tore his patellar tendon late in the fourth quarter. Edwards, 29, has been a key player for the Bears, recording 67 tackles and one interception returned for a touchdown in 10 regular-season starts. Trapilo, a second-round draft pick from Boston College, played in 14 games with six starts this season. The Bears are set to host a divisional playoff game next weekend, with their opponent yet to be determined.
